Output 53122ebec3e85421379a5fe8951cad4046cc30b7f986f38039bf12e38196bbbc:0

value
9389809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350dfcf77ab243b67cb05743227d3e25a3ceded4 OP_EQUAL
address
36XYVdBFN27GtPKQEYR2PQusRY4SpVTtuw
transaction
53122ebec3e85421379a5fe8951cad4046cc30b7f986f38039bf12e38196bbbc
confirmations
275374
spent
true